Are Hermès Leather Watch Straps Waterproof?
No, Hermès leather straps are not waterproof.
According to Hermès’ website, caution should be taken to avoid submerging the strap in water, exposing it to high humidity, or wearing it during swimming or intense exercise.
While they may withstand minor, incidental rain, excessive moisture can damage, stain, or cause the leather to lose its shape, develop an odor, and permanently alter its colour.
Therefore, it is essential to avoid exposing the straps to water and humidity and to waterproof them using the methods described below.
How To Protect and Waterproof Hermès Leather Watch Straps
The methods and products discussed below have been tested on various Hermès leather straps, ranging from matte (Togo) to smooth (Barenia) to glossy (Crocodile).
However, you should always test the product on a small inconspicuous area first, preferably on the inner side of the strap, as different leather may react differently to different methods or products.
Also, make sure you detach the strap from the watch to prevent damage to its delicate components and to ensure the leather strap is thoroughly cleaned.

Frequently Asked Questions
Below are the commonly asked questions we get pertaining to how to condition, protect, and waterproof Hermès leather watch straps.
1. How often should you apply leather conditioner or water repellent to your Hermès strap?
According to Hermès, you should condition and protect the leather roughly every 3 to 6 months, depending on the watch’s usage frequency, the level of exposure to the elements, and the climate where you are based.
2. Will waterproofing sprays or conditioners change the color or texture of your Hermès leather strap?
Yes, using waterproofing sprays or conditioners can change the color and texture of a Hermès leather strap, often resulting in a slight darkening. It is therefore prudent to test the product on an inconspicuous area of your strap before applying it fully.
3. What’s the difference between conditioning, protecting, and waterproofing a Hermès leather watch strap?
Maintaining a Hermès leather watch strap involves a combination of conditioning, protecting, and waterproofing.
- Conditioning: Nourishes and softens the leather from within to prevent cracking.
- Protecting: Creates a surface barrier against daily wear, dirt, and UV light.
- Waterproofing: Creates a barrier to make the strap resistant to water absorption and sweat.
Final Words
While no method can make a Hermès leather strap fully waterproof, using the right conditioners or protective sprays will create a strong shield against moisture. Avoiding exposure to water and moisture is key to maintaining this protection over time.
Secondly, always allow the strap to dry naturally if it gets wet, and reapply your chosen leather conditioner and protector periodically as part of your care routine.
